Subject: Tariffwright rules engine — rollout to prod tonight

Team, the shipping-fee rules engine goes out at 21:00. For on-call: the new percentage-surcharge rule type is gated behind the fee_rules_v4 flag, off by default. If fee calculations look wrong, disable the flag first — do not roll back, as the schema migration is one-way. Dray will be reachable through the handoff. The exact build shipping tonight is recorded below.

pipeline stamp: htk4_66df

Ticket: Health checks flapping behind Crestway load balancer

The Orvane API nodes intermittently fail the shallow health check while remaining fully functional. Investigation shows the balancer's probe interval is shorter than the app's connection-pool warmup, so early probes hit a cold pool and time out. Proposed fix: deepen the check endpoint and raise the probe timeout. The affected build's trace token is recorded below.

session token of kagup-hahaf = htk3_2b8

Subject: Key rotation — StormFan weather-alert fan-out

Hi, welcome aboard. We rotate the StormFan fan-out key quarterly, and this quarter's rotation happens tonight. Please update your local config before tomorrow's standup, restart the fan-out worker, and confirm alerts flow in staging. The new key, effective immediately, is below.

app token of hawif-kafof = kto15_B3AN0KfpZRy4TLc